Structure formation in the quintessential Universe | Ewa L. Lokas
; | Date: |
3 Dec 2001 | Journal: | Acta Phys.Polon. B32 (2001) 3643-3654 | Subject: | astro-ph | Abstract: | I review the main characteristics of structure formation in the quintessential Universe. Assuming equation of state w=p/varrho=$const I provide a brief description of the background cosmology and discuss the linear growth of density perturbations, the strongly nonlinear evolution, the power spectra and rms fluctuations as well as mass functions focusing on the three values w=-1, -2/3 and -1/3. Finally I describe the presently available and future constraints on w. | Source: | arXiv, astro-ph/0112031 | Services: | Forum | Review | PDF | Favorites |
